Gillman, Tommie Dean - Age 87, of Gladwin, died April 2, 2025. Services will be held Saturday, April 12 at 11:00 am at Christ the King Lutheran Church, 600 M-18, Gladwin, MI, with visitation starting at 10:00 am. Those desiring may make contributions to Christ the King Lutheran Church. Arrangements are being handled by Sharp Funeral Homes, Linden Chapel, 209 East Broad Street, Linden.
Tommie was born March 9, 1938 in Palo Alto County, Iowa, the son of Thomas and Pearl (Packard) Gillman. He married Catherine (Katie) Briedert on August 12, 1967. They lived in Pocahontas, Iowa before moving to Gladwin, Michigan in 1979. Katie preceded him in death February 19, 2021. Tom served in the U.S. Army Reserves. He worked for many years at Brown Machine in Beaverton MI. After leaving Brown Machine, Tom got involved with Mission Builders. He and Katie then traveled the country building and remodeling churches. Tom was a member of Christ the King Lutheran Church in Gladwin and spent time volunteering there. He enjoyed woodworking, fishing and camping.
Surviving are: children, Dawn (Jim) Blackburn, Paul (Amy) Gillman, Marc (Kathy) Gillman; grandchildren, Elinda, Jennifer, Kristie, Frankie, Patrick, Michael, James, Elizabeth, William, Alexander, Catherine, Dean, and John; several nieces and nephews. He was preceded in death by his parents, Thomas and Pearl; his wife, Catherine; and his siblings, Clifford, Beatrice, Maxine, Paul, and Bob.
